  • Sofia Photovoltaic Panel Power Generation Project

    Sofia Photovoltaic Panel Power Generation Project

    The SOPHIA project - Implementation of Advanced Digital Solutions to increase the circularity of PV panels throughout the full value chain – is an EU-funded Horizon Europe project that aims to implement Advanced Digital Solutions in end-of-life solar panels, involving the full value chain in order to increase their current reuse, repair and recycling rates.

  • Inverter and solar panel ratio

    Inverter and solar panel ratio

    The DC-to-AC ratio, also known as the Inverter Loading Ratio (ILR), is the ratio of the installed DC capacity of your solar panels to the AC power rating of your inverter.


    FAQs about Inverter and solar panel ratio

    What is a good DC/AC ratio for a solar inverter?

    If a PV array has a rated DC capacity of 12kW and the inverter has an AC rated output of 10kW, the DC/AC ratio would be 1.2. What Is the Ideal DC/AC Ratio? In most cases, the ideal DC/AC ratio typically ranges between 1.2 and 1.4. However, the optimal value can vary based on local climate conditions, equipment costs, and specific project goals.

    What is a solar microinverter?

    A microinverter is a device that converts the DC output of solar modules into AC that can be used by the home. As the name suggests, they are smaller than the typical solar power inverter, coming in at about the size of a WiFi router. Microinverters are usually placed under each solar panel, in a ratio of one microinverter for every 1-4 panels.

  • Photovoltaic panel concentrator cell module

    Photovoltaic panel concentrator cell module

    Concentrator photovoltaic (CPV) is a photovoltaic technology that uses optical instruments such as lenses or curved mirrors to concentrate a large amount of sunlight onto a small area of highly efficient photovoltaic (PV) (multi-junction-MJ) solar cells and converts visible light into direct current (DC) electricity.


    FAQs about Photovoltaic panel concentrator cell module

    What is a Concentrating Photovoltaic (CPV) module?

    Concentrating photovoltaics (CPV) modules typically use multi-junction (MJ) solar cells. These cells are actually composed of many solar cells - called sub-cells - connected in series and made of different semiconductors.

    How effective is concentrator photovoltaics in a commercial solar power plant?

    This case study demonstrates the effectiveness of Concentrator Photovoltaics (CPV) technology in a commercial solar power plant. By concentrating sunlight onto high-efficiency solar cells, CPV systems achieve superior energy conversion and reduced material and land use.

    How do concentrating photovoltaic systems work?

    In concentrating photovoltaic systems, the optical light concentrators are used to increase the incidental capacity of solar cells. The semiconductor properties allow solar cells to operate more efficiently in concentrated light, as long as the temperature of the cell junction is maintained by appropriate heat sinks.

    Can Concentrator Photovoltaic (CPV) reduce the cost of solar cells?

    When compared with non-concentrated solar modules, concentrator photovoltaic (CPV) systems can reduce the cost of solar cells because of the reduced space required for photovoltaic materials. Concentrator photovoltaic (CPV) technology has many benefits but there are some challenges regarding manufacturing costs and other perspectives.

    Is concentrator photovoltaics the same as concentrated solar power?

    No, concentrator photovoltaics (CPV) is not the same as concentrated solar power (CSP). CPV systems harness the sun's energy directly, converting sunlight into electricity via the photovoltaic effect. Conversely, CSP, also known as concentrated solar thermal (CST), harnesses the sun's heat to generate steam.

    How do low concentration photovoltaic modules work?

    Low concentration photovoltaic modules use mirrors to concentrate sunlight onto a solar cell. Often, these mirrors are manufactured with silicone-covered metal. This technique lowers the reflection losses by effectively providing a second internal mirror.
